/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Immediate Play Gambling Establishments: A Practical Means to Delight In Online Betting

Immediate Play Gambling Establishments: A Practical Means to Delight In Online Betting

On the internet gaming has actually changed the online casino sector, giving comfort and access to players around the world. Among the most prominent developments in this area is the development of instant play gambling enterprises. These platforms enable gamers to enjoy their preferred gambling enterprise games directly from their web internet browsers, paybyphone casino without the demand to download and install any kind of software. In this post, we will discover the benefits of instantaneous play gambling establishments and how they have transformed the online betting experience.

Immediate play gambling enterprises, also referred to as no download gambling enterprises, have actually gained considerable popularity due to their benefit. Commonly, players had to download casino site software application onto their computers to accessibility online games. This procedure frequently took up important storage space and needed normal updates. With immediate play casino sites, players can simply go to the gambling enterprise's site and begin playing immediately. There is no need to mount any kind of software or bother with compatibility issues.

The Benefits of Instant Play Gambling Establishments

1. Ease of access: Immediate play online casinos get rid of the requirement for downloads, making them easily accessible from any kind of device with an internet connection. Whether you are utilizing a desktop computer, laptop computer, or mobile device, you can appreciate your favored casino site video games promptly. This convenience allows players to appreciate the excitement of betting any place and whenever they desire, without being connected to a certain gadget.

2. Compatibility: Because immediate play casinos are web-based, they work with various running systems, consisting of Windows, Mac, and Linux. This ensures that gamers can access their favored games despite the device they are utilizing. Whether you are an Apple fanatic or a Windows individual, you can take pleasure in a seamless gambling experience without any compatibility problems.

3. Storage Space Room: Downloading casino software application commonly requires a substantial amount of storage area on your computer system or smart phone. This can be a headache, specifically if you have restricted storage space ability. Instant play casino sites eliminate this concern, as they do not call for any downloads or installments. Gamers can appreciate a large range of games without worrying about storage restrictions.

  • 4. Variety of Gamings: Instantaneous play casinos supply a huge choice bonus casinĂ² of games, varying from traditional ports to live supplier games. These systems work together with leading software program suppliers to make certain a diverse and entertaining gaming experience. Whether you are a fan of vending machine, texas hold'em, roulette, or blackjack, you can find a wide range of alternatives at instantaneous play casino sites.
  • 5. Safety: Instantaneous play casinos prioritize the safety and security and personal privacy of their players. These platforms use innovative encryption technology to protect users' individual and economic details. Additionally, instant play casinos usually undergo rigorous licensing processes to ensure reasonable gameplay and openness. Players can feel great recognizing that their delicate information is protected when wagering at these systems.
  • 6. Updates and Improvements: Unlike downloadable casino site software program, instant play gambling establishments are consistently upgraded to supply players with the latest features and improvements. This ensures that gamers have access to the most updated video games and capability. With immediate play online casinos, you can enjoy a vibrant and evolving gambling experience.

Selecting the Right Split Second Play Casino

With the growing appeal of instant play gambling establishments, it is important to choose a trusted and trusted system. Right here are a couple of factors to think about when selecting an instant play online casino:

  • 1. Licensing and Law: Make certain that the casino site is licensed by a trustworthy gaming authority. This guarantees reasonable gaming techniques and player security.
  • 2. Video Game Option: Check the range and quality of games used by the casino. Seek preferred titles from distinguished software program companies.
  • 3. Rewards and Promos: Take into consideration the incentives and promos readily available at the casino site. Seek charitable welcome bonuses, loyalty programs, and recurring promos.
  • 4. Payment Approaches: Inspect the offered payment approaches and ensure they are safe and secure and hassle-free for you. Seek options such as credit/debit cards, e-wallets, and bank transfers.
  • 5. Consumer Support: A reputable instant play casino should provide superb consumer assistance. Seek platforms that give 24/7 support using online conversation, email, or phone.

The Future of Split Second Play Casinos

As modern technology remains to advancement, the future of instantaneous play gambling enterprises looks promising. With the increase of mobile video gaming, instantaneous play gambling enterprises are adapting their systems to make certain a smooth experience on smart devices and tablet computers. The development of HTML5 modern technology has actually permitted immediate play casinos to supply premium graphics and smooth gameplay on smart phones.

Additionally, instantaneous play online casinos are incorporating digital reality (VIRTUAL REALITY) and augmented reality (AR) innovations to improve the immersive betting experience. Gamers can eagerly anticipate digital casino site settings and interactive gameplay in the future.

In Conclusion

Instant play casinos have actually revolutionized on the internet betting by offering a hassle-free and available system for gamers worldwide. Without downloads or installments called for, gamers can enjoy a wide range of games straight from their web browsers. These casino sites provide many advantages, including accessibility, compatibility, and improved safety and security actions. As the popularity of instantaneous play casinos remains to grow, gamers can anticipate a brilliant future with developing technologies and a much more immersive gaming experience.

Remember to select a respectable split second play casino site that straightens with your choices, provides attracting rewards, and provides superb consumer assistance. With the ideal system, you can enjoy the excitement of on-line betting without any troubles or constraints.